Airlift Productions Spices-Up N’awlins Airwaves

Just like a good gumbo, a memorable radio jingle has to have the just-right ingredients to make it POP! Talented musicians + a catchy tune + the magic of a kids’ chorus = a Jingle that tingles!  (too much?)

Frere Jean Salt-Free Cajun Seasonings, available all throughout southeast Louisiana, and on line, visited Airlift Productions NOLA to make their products "Sing"!
Frere Jean Salt-Free Cajun Seasonings, available all throughout southeast Louisiana, and on line, visited Airlift Productions NOLA to make their products “Sing”!

Well, Frere Jean’s got it Goin’ On!

One week ago today the Airlift Productions Studios were hummin’ and buzzin’ as, together, we cooked-up one serious gumbo.

Jake Landry & Paul Piazza, front men for the notorious (and wickedly talented) Right Lane Bandits showed-up to lay-down guitars, tambourines. harmonica, and vocals as Ingredient #1.

Frere Jean’s owners’ grandchildren  – to punch-up the message with exuberant shouts & fun giggles – Ingredient #2.

Last, but certainly not least, add the voice of co-owner and namesake front-man for the organization – Brother John Rodrigue – tagging the whole effort with his “Yep! ‘Dat’s ‘da One!” at the tail – Ingredient #3.

*** Frere Jean Full Sing :15 Jingle recorded @ Airlift Productions ***

Mix well, add Cajun seasoning to taste… and you’ve got one fun, catchy, memorable jingle! Think “the Von Trapp Family meets Rockin Dopsie”.

Oh, OK, I guess I left out one ingredient. And that would be some nondescript announcer dude doing all the stuff that would be impossible to do in a jingle – descriptive info and a definitive call to action … Airlift Mike closes the sale.

** Airlift’s Micheal Ziants delivers the Jingle ‘donut’ pitch **

A good jingle has to capture the essence of a company, what they’re really all about. And with a product name like “Frere Jean”, we had to emphasize Cajun-French heritage along with the qualities of Family & Brotherhood!
